WebApr 12, 2024 · windstorm, a wind that is strong enough to cause at least light damage to trees and buildings and may or may not be accompanied by precipitation. Wind speeds during a windstorm typically exceed 55 km (34 miles) per hour. WebWhen wind rhymes with "grinned," it refers to moving air, as in a breeze, or what fills the sails of a boat. When wind rhymes with "kind," it means to turn, as in winding one's watch.

High winds were forecast. See more. gold futures market heading for crisisWebWind and wave types. There are two types of wind in the HDRP water implementation: distant wind and local wind. Local wind produces Ripples, small waves that are close together. Distant wind produces Swells (for River, Sea, or Ocean surface types) or Agitation (for River surface types), broader waves that are farther apart. head and neck chiropractor
